    The United States National Grid (USNG) is a multi-purpose location system of grid references used in the United States. It provides a nationally consistent "language of location", optimized for local applications, in a compact, user friendly format. It is similar in design to the national grid reference systems used in other countries.

    The Severn-Wye Cable Tunnel carries two 400 kV electricity circuits on the transmission line between the National Grid 400 kV substations at Whitson and Melksham. [5] Each circuit has a rating of 2,600 MVA. The tunnel is 3.1 m (10 ft) in diameter, is 3.6 km (2.25 miles) long, and has a maximum depth of 48.8 m (160 ft). [2]
